Hallo Sebastian,
in Anlehnung an den von dir studierten Thread
UTF8 Codierung:
Delphi-Quellcode:
uses
idURI;
begin
with TIdURI do
// ShowMessage(UrlEncode(AnsiToUtf8('unmöglich'))); // geht leider nicht
ShowMessage(Utf8ToAnsi(UrlDecode('unm%C3%B6glich'))); // geht
end;
Für das Encoding muss der Code ein kleinwenig anders aussehen:
Delphi-Quellcode:
begin
with TIdURI.Create do
try
ShowMessage(PathEncode(AnsiToUtf8('unmöglich')));
finally
Free;
end;
end;
Freundliche Grüße